Aster fractalis

2023

Aster Fractalis began as a sculptural study before evolving into a parametric wearable sculpture that can be worn as an earring or pendant. Its form emerges from a fractal manipulation of an initial topology, generating a radiating structure reminiscent of star-like organic growth. Within its lattice, independent micro-elements are interlocked yet not fused, allowing subtle internal movement that brings the piece to life as it shifts with the body. These movable components serve both ergonomic and aesthetic purposes, balancing weight distribution while enhancing the dynamic, intricate presence of the object. The result is a complex interplay between computational precision and biomechanical intuition, demonstrating how topology-driven mutation can lead to entirely new species of wearable form.
